About Rakesh Singh Dhanda

Rakesh Singh Dhanda is a scholar working on Endocrinology, Microbiology and Molecular Medicine, having authored 27 papers that have together received 293 indexed citations. Recurring topics across this work include Reproductive tract infections research (5 papers), Inflammasome and immune disorders (5 papers) and Reproductive System and Pregnancy (5 papers). The work is most often cited by research in Endocrinology (48 citations), Molecular Medicine (34 citations) and Microbiology (37 citations). Rakesh Singh Dhanda has collaborated with scholars based in India, Sweden and United States. Frequent co-authors include Manisha Yadav, Vivek Verma, Parveen Kumar, Rajni Gaind, Inge Olsson, D. Nagarjuna, Shrawan Kumar Singh, Vivekanand Jha, Shalmoli Bhattacharyya and Arup K. Mandal. Their work appears in journals such as SHILAP Revista de lepidopterología, Scientific Reports and The Journal of Urology.
